I've been meaning to post a story to make people realize how bad excessive caloric reduction can be. I adopted cassi at 13. One of the reasons I got her and her mom lost her was that she had been essentially starved- her mom chose to buy books and not food. Anyway- she is STILL fighting a horrid battle with health issues from that period of her life and had to deal with excessive weight gain on a normal human diet when she stopped growing because ehr body took YEARS to get out of that starvation mode it had been put in (per the doc). PLEASE DO NOT DO THIS TO YOURSELF.. its why I post when I see people doing too few calories.. now for me... I am a tiny person, 1600 a day as a minimum when I was tryign to lose weight and not getting extra exercise was fine... when I was doing better and getting exercise, that started going up, now I'm trying ot maintain and keep increasing caloric intake along with exercise and it isn't always easy.. but it does mean I can have small treats- like a muffin made from one of the yummy recipes here.
